Recall of Hormel Foods Batch of SPAM Classic

10/02/2023

USDA FSIS has issued a public health alert for SPAM classic produced in a Hormel Foods plant in Austin, MN. on October 17. All product was shipped to H.E.B. retail outlets in Texas.

 

This incident demonstrates that HACCP systems work to prevent food-borne outbreaks.  In this case, the plant was able to ascertain that product packed over a limited period was improperly heated. Monitoring this critical performance level identified a potentially contaminated batch and with appropriate trace forward it was withdrawn from the market.

 

No reports of adverse reaction have been received as a result of the plant malfunction.
